Erasmus Capacity Building projects are for organisations that wish to increase their capacity to work and cooperate globally. It’s one of the few Erasmus+ actions that target Partner countries (e.g. countries outside of EU / EEA). Erasmus+ youth exchange “Gross National Happiness” (acronym GNH) took place in Kaunas, Lithuania on 7-13 May of 2016. The project was aiming to promote alternative view to success measurement in personal life, education and society and governance.
